Shared Health leads the planning and coordinates the integration of patient‑centered clinical and preventive health services across Manitoba. The organization also delivers some province‑wide health services and supports centralized administrative and business functions for Manitoba health organizations.

Experience
  • Minimum 3 years recent health services coordination or administration experience.
  • Experience with email and computerized calendars.
  • Experience with Shared Health systems (e.g. SAP, Success factors) an asset.
Education (Degree/Diploma/Certificate)
  • Completion of high school education, Manitoba standards required.
  • Undergraduate degree from a recognized University or Community College preferred.
  • Business Administration training (diploma/certificate/degree) with specific training in finance and human resource management preferred.
  • A combination of post‑secondary education and working experience may be considered.
Certification/Licensure/Registration

Not applicable

Qualifications and Skills
  • Proficiency in computerized systems (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int and Access) is required.
  • Keyboarding speed of 50 wpm.
  • The ability to compile and provide analysis of financial reports.
  • Excellent communication skills, verbally and in writing.
  • Demonstrated problem‑solving skills essential.
  • Ability to prioritize a large workload and independently complete a variety of administrative duties within established deadlines.
  • Ability to maintain a high level of confidentiality.
  • Demonstrated ability to effectively contribute to a team environment by maintaining good working relationships with all levels of staff and the general public.
  • May be required to work safely in a typical computerized office environment with frequent meetings.
